Mysterious Squiggly Lines Confuse Drivers in Pennsylvania Neighborhood

Residents Demand Answers as Bizarre Road Markings Appear Overnight

A quiet neighborhood in Montgomery Township, Pennsylvania, has become the center of an odd mystery after strange squiggly lines suddenly appeared on Grays Lane. Residents woke up to the bizarre markings, sparking confusion, theories, and even frustration among locals.

What Do the Lines Mean?

The wavy white stripes stretch across the road with no clear purpose. Unlike traditional road markings—such as crosswalks, lane dividers, or stop lines—these erratic squiggles seem to serve no functional traffic purpose. The township has yet to issue an official statement, leaving drivers and pedestrians puzzled.

Officials Stay Silent—For Now

Montgomery Township officials have not provided an explanation, only confirming that the lines were painted deliberately. Some believe it could relate to traffic studies or future infrastructure projects, while others insist it’s just a bizarre mistake.
